How to adjust the zero & span of a control valve from the
posiitioner(MIL)?
Answer Posted / ashish b. patel
when you are open the positioner there are two setting, zero & span. positioner to give 4 mA and set the Zero adjust and valve should be 0% open. after give 20 mA and set to span and valve should be 100% open. this to adjust are very important. after you can give again 4 mA- 0%, 8 mA- 25%, 12 mA- 50%, 16 mA- 75%, 20 mA-100%.
